What "traditional cozy soft" really indicates outside
People usually make use of the expression loosely, yet in method, traditional warm soft lights generally fall in the reduced shade temperature level variety, commonly around 2200K to 3000K depending upon the application. Theoretically, that appears technical. Face to face, it indicates the light has a gentle amber or gold personality rather than a crisp blue-white cast.
That distinction matters extra outdoors than it performs in a display room. Numerous outside surfaces are textured, matte, uneven, or reflective in uneven means. Brick, cedar, natural rock, painted trim, stucco, and asphalt tiles all react in a different way to synthetic light. Warm tones have a tendency to take out depth and soft qualities in those products. Cooler temperature levels often exaggerate comparison and make surfaces feel flatter https://ulstandardsluminaires065.iamarrows.com/why-standard-cozy-soft-lights-stay-a-fave-for-exterior-illumination or harsher.
A property owner may not say, "The 2700K output complements the touches in the sedimentary rock veneer." They are more probable to state, "That appears like home." That response is the actual factor these lights endure.
Classic cozy soft lights additionally align with how the human eye anticipates residential rooms to take care of dark. Restaurants, friendliness areas, and premium exterior living areas learned this a long time ago. If the objective is convenience, warmth wins.

Why warmer light flatters architecture
Exterior lighting must sustain the style, not compete with it. Warm soft illumination does that specifically well due to the fact that it appreciates the natural aesthetic power structure of a home.
Traditional homes benefit from it most certainly. Colonial, craftsman, farmhouse, Tudor, Mediterranean, and rustic layouts all have a tendency to look even more grounded under warm lighting. Rich siding colors, tarnished wood doors, copper accents, block facades, and natural stonework all gain depth under that warmer glow.
Even modern-day homes, which lots of people assume need cooler whites, typically look much better with restrained warmth. A clean-lined modern home can still check out as crisp at 2700K. The difference is that it remains welcoming. At 4000K or greater, lots of modern-day homes begin to really feel clinical, particularly if the outside scheme already includes gray stone, charcoal metal, or white stucco.
The partnership between light and darkness also improves with warmer temperatures. Exterior style requires comparison to reveal form, however not so much comparison that every column, eave, and soffit looks serious. Cozy light tends to soften transitions. It develops measurement without making a home appear overlit.

Warm light normally looks far better on common exterior materials
This is just one of the least attractive however most functional factors for the enduring allure of cozy lighting. Most domestic exteriors in North America are constructed from products that take advantage of warmth.
Brick is a clear example. Red, brown, and earth-toned brick can look abundant and split under cozy light. Under cooler light, the very same brick can shed its depth and drift towards a washed-out or muddy appearance. Natural rock usually behaves similarly. Instead of highlighting the variation within the rock, cooler lights can flatten it or make private cuts appear too stark.
Wood, whether natural or discolored, generally improves under cozy illumination. The grain reads more naturally. The finish looks willful instead of dry. Painted home siding, specifically creams, taupes, eco-friendlies, and softer blues, likewise often tends to hold its color much better under warm light. By contrast, trendy white can press much of those tones into a grayer, thinner look.
Metal surfaces matter as well. Bronze, black iron, aged brass, and copper all set naturally with cozy light. Those combinations feel coherent due to the fact that the fixture design and the light shade are telling the exact same story.

The efficiency situation for warm lighting
Aesthetic choice obtains most of the focus, however there is a practical side too. Cozy outside lights can be easier to live with since it often tends to lower perceived violence and glare. That does not imply low result or inadequate exposure. It means valuable light routed in a manner that feels comfortable.
Brightness and color temperature are not the exact same thing, though people typically treat them as if they are. A well-placed 2700K component can give exceptional pathway lighting. A 4000K fixture of comparable result may really feel brighter, however it can additionally really feel more glaring, particularly if checked out directly from the road or from a seated outside area.
This matters on porches, patios, and outdoor kitchens where individuals hang around near to the light source. It additionally matters for older property owners, who can be more sensitive to glare and comparison. In those cases, cozy lights usually produces an extra functional outdoor setting since the eye can relax.

That said, cozy is not constantly the answer
Professional judgment means acknowledging the edge situations. Some properties gain from a layered approach rather than a solitary color temperature level everywhere.
Security lights around side yards, garage workspace, garbage units, or energy areas might need much more neutral or somewhat cooler light for clearness and task visibility. Coastal contemporary homes with very light finishes occasionally manage a restrained 3000K setting far better than an ultra-warm 2200K tone. Snow-heavy regions can additionally transform assumption. Light reflected off snow appears brighter and cooler to the eye, so a temperature level that looks ideal in summer may need lowering changes in winter.
There is likewise the problem of over-warming. Exceptionally amber light can start to really feel theatrical if it is as well strong or used everywhere. The goal is softness, not sepia. In many property setups, the wonderful place is a well balanced warm white, not an exaggerated vintage effect.
Good exterior lighting design resolves these concerns by dealing with the home as a make-up. The front frontage, paths, entertaining rooms, and solution locations may each require different outputs or component protecting, also if they stay within a typically warm palette.

A few blunders that make cozy lighting appearance even worse than it should
Warm light is forgiving, but it still requires correct implementation. Lots of frustrating results originate from layout errors, not from the shade temperature itself.
- Too much brightness, which rinses the softness and produces glare
- Poor fixture placement, specifically uplights aimed as well directly at home windows or seating areas
- Mixing unrelated light colors, such as warm facade lights with awesome garage floods
- Cheap LEDs with weak color making, which can make surfaces look boring or off
- Lack of dimming control, which forces one light level for every season and usage case
These troubles are common, and they are reparable. In many tasks, the distinction in between "fine" and "outstanding" is not a brand-new component. It is lower output, far better aiming, or a more meaningful illumination plan.
The role of color rendering and why it frequently gets overlooked
Color temperature level gets a lot of the conversation because it is simple to see and very easy to market. Shade rendering issues just as much. A cozy fixture with bad shade making can still make stone, plants, and paint look lifeless. A high-grade warm LED, on the other hand, exposes refined tones that make a property look even more expensive.
This is one reason bargain components let down. They might promote the appropriate heat, however the real visual result can be sloppy. Skin tones at the front entrance appearance less all-natural. Plants lose variant. Wood tones appear flatter than they should.
